It was early afternoon on Christmas Eve. I was pulling into Starbuck’s to enjoy a nice grande extra-hot-skinny-peppermint-mocha coffee when I heard the distinct “pop” of a cap being pried off a beverage. It was a text from one of my best friends.
I expected to see a Merry Christmas message but was saddened to read that his wife’s mom had passed away suddenly in Ontario an hour earlier. In future for that family, Christmas Eve might well become the day Mom died.
Go back 12 months. It’s 4 a.m. Christmas Day and our phone rings. No one calls at 4 in the morning unless the news is bad.
My wife and I have aging parents. I braced myself and picked up the receiver. My very excited daughter had gone into labour 3 weeks early and was on her way to the hospital. Ninety minutes later, we welcomed our second grandson into the world. For our family, Christmas Day blessings now include the day little Wyatt was born.
There is much wisdom in this ancient proverb.
There’s an opportune time to do things, a right time for everything on the earth.
A right time for birth and another for death,
A right time to plant and another to reap,
A right time to kill and another to heal,
A right time to destroy and another to construct,
A right time to cry and another to laugh,
A right time to lament and another to cheer,
A right time to make love and another to abstain,
A right time to embrace and another to part,
A right time to search and another to count your losses,
A right time to hold on and another to let go,
A right time to rip out and another to mend,
A right time to shut up and another to speak up,
A right time to love and another to hate,
A right time to wage war and another to make peace.
Ecclesiastes 3:1-8
The year 2013 is almost gone. For some, the year has seen the start-up of new businesses, new careers, new families, and new homes. For others it has meant losing a business, a home, friends, or a family member.
For many it has been a year of hard work in planting that new business and the diligent efforts are beginning to pay off.
Some lives have enjoyed much laughter and cheer throughout the year but for others, 2013 can’t end soon enough.
I can’t tell you what will happen in January 2014 and beyond but I do know this.
-
The world is changing.
-
The global economy is changing.
Change has always been with us, but today the speed of change is so much greater. Who knows what technological advances we will see in 2014 that will revolutionize the way we interact with ourselves and with one another.
Fast-paced change and uncertainty can bring great opportunity for massive achievement in your business, career, financial, and personal life. You may find new ways, over the next months, to strengthen the foundation of your future success . . . or your enlightenment may arrive overnight!
I believe uncertainty is good for us. It gives us the chance to change our plan or path for the months and years ahead—we can start to define our world in new ways.
Some of you are looking at 2014 as an uphill battle, just hoping you won’t lose more ground this coming year. If you hold on to that belief and negative attitude, I am afraid 2014 will be nothing more than a year of trying to survive.
Our focus in the year 2014 shouldn’t just be on business or personal survival. This is a time to reach for success and prosperity!
